Patient Service Representative position at Atrium Health Cabarrus, part of Advocate Health. The role involves creating electronic health records, patient registration, insurance verification, customer service, and ensuring compliance with healthcare regulations. The position is part-time with varied hours Monday through Saturday.
Job Responsibility:
Creates the initial electronic health record that serves as the foundation of the patient medical record
Prevents creation of duplicate medical records
Follows and ensures compliance with the mandate of the organization’s accrediting bodies to use identifiers to positively identify a patient prior to the delivery of patient care
Checks in and registers patients
obtains and verifies complete demographic, guarantor, and insurance information
discusses and collects co-pays and other out-of-pocket patient responsibilities
Maintains complete confidentiality regarding patient personal/financial information and medical records in accordance with HIPAA
Knows insurance basics and recognizes commercial and government plans
Understands which plans Advocate Health contracts with and when a statement of financial responsibility is needed
Understands and discusses financial information and obligations with patients
Knows how and when to refer patients to Financial Advocates
Has knowledge of which rules, forms and questions must be enforced to make sure Advocate Health remains compliant with government agencies and regulations
May schedule patient appointments: may also coordinate cancellations, reschedules, wait list requests, and recall requests
Provides accurate, detailed information regarding test preparations, patient arrival time, medication/food/beverage consumption guidelines, check-in procedures, directions to facility, etc
Creates a welcoming and professional environment for our patients and visitors by demonstrating extraordinary customer service
Greets patients and visitors and responds to routine requests for information
Answers telephone, screens calls, and takes messages
Offers various assistance to patients to include arranging transportation needs, providing directions, locating a wheelchair, coordinating interpreter services, etc
Monitors and works assigned electronic health record work queues, following the department’s approved process
This position may require travel, therefore, will be exposed to weather and road conditions
Responds quickly to patient medical status and emergency situations occurring in clerical areas
Operates all equipment necessary to perform the job
Escorts patients to nursing units or outpatient departments as necessary
May be asked to work a flexible schedule at times to meet the needs of the department
